Wales, Scotland, and Northern Ireland also have … The Waste Electrical and Electronic Equipment Regulations (WEEE), EU Directive 2002/96/EC, were adopted into UK law on 2nd January 2007 with full implementation from 1st July 2007. National Waste Management Policy aims to increase the value of waste over time to the Kenyan economy through industrial processing activities aimed at producing useful products or sources of energy through reusing, recycling, or composting waste.
